前端 reconnecting-websocket 包

版本:"reconnecting-websocket": "^4.4.0",

镜像:"https://registry.npmmirror.com/reconnecting-websocket/download/reconnecting-websocket-4.4.0.tgz"

前端 reconnecting-websocket 包_第1张图片

reconnecting-websocket 是一个用于增强 WebSocket 连接的 JavaScript 库,主要解决网络不稳定时的自动重连问题。以下是关于该包的详细说明和使用指南:

1. 主要功能

  • 自动重连​:当 WebSocket 连接意外断开时,自动尝试重新连接。
  • 可配置策略​:允许自定义重连间隔时间、最大重试次数、重连退避策略等。
  • 事件扩展​:提供更丰富的事件监听(如 reconnectmaxretries 等)。
  • 轻量级​:基于原生 WebSocket API 封装,无额外依赖。

2. 适用场景

  • 需要稳定长连接的实时应用(如聊天、实时数据监控、在线游戏等)。
  • 网络环境不稳定时确保连接恢复的可靠性。

我这边是项目中有无人机网页控制端和服务端需要通过WebSo

你可能感兴趣的:(前端,websocket)